ios - 使用 FBSDKShareLinkContent 向 Facebook 4.x 添加标题

标签 ios facebook facebook-graph-api facebook-share

在 facebook SDK 3.x 中,可以使用共享对话框来添加标题。此功能在 4.x 中可用吗?标题现在是否应该成为共享指向的网页的一部分?

截至目前,显示的标题只是网络链接。

这是一些澄清问题的代码:

FBSDKShareLinkContent *content = [[FBSDKShareLinkContent alloc] init];
content.contentURL = [NSURL URLWithString:@"www.google.com"];
content.contentDescription = @"2-4 sentences of description.";
content.contentTitle = @"Title";
content.contentCaption = ?

shareDialog.shareContent = content;
shareDialog.delegate = self;
[shareDialog show];

注意 - 显然没有 'contentCaption' setter ,但也许它是一个属性?不确定它是否还可用,但我想我会问。

最佳答案

我现在正在使用 Facebook sdk v4.10.1,这对我有用。

[content setValue:@{@"caption":@"?"} forKey:@"feedParameters"];

关于ios - 使用 FBSDKShareLinkContent 向 Facebook 4.x 添加标题,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/30374440/

相关文章:

javascript - 如何从使用钛appcelrator创建的iPhone应用程序在Facebook上共享视频/音频文件

ios - 使用 facebook iOS SDK 登录后台账户

facebook - 如何在我的网站上注册 Facebook 用户?

iOS静态库+预处理头文件

ios - 我可以使用 PushKit 进行定期推送而不使用 VoIP 吗?如果用户不根据通知采取行动,是否会允许在后台启动已终止的应用程序?

facebook - 是否可以使用 Facebook C# SDK 执行 "share"或 "like"的操作?

facebook - 如何从 Facebook 帐户中删除开发人员功能?

objective-c - 诊断错误 : "release sent to deallocated object"

ios - 如何禁用 MoPub AdPlacer

iOS 应用程序和 Facebook "user_photos"权限